Detailed Summary

Prolongation of mechanical ventilation poses serious personal and financial threats to healthcare consumers. The investigators objectives are create and implement an multidisciplinary evidenced-based ventilator-weaning protocol to assess whether a systematic approach compared with the physician's judgment only decreases time spent on the ventilator, complications of mechanical ventilation and length of stay in critical care unit.

Interventions

Multidisciplinary weaning-ventilator protocolother

We implemented a multidisciplinary protocol for weaning from mechanical ventilation.This consist of a daily screening for readiness, performing a spontaneous breathing test, evaluation of signs of intolerance and decision on extubation.
